    Ok, the wiki is a little bit 'unclear' but this is what you have to do:
    - you automatically get a 'All Channels' group in an additional tab in the top level of the radio configuration. To be able to use any radio channel, they have to be added to at least 1 group because that's what is visible in your MePo.
    - also, you have to map the channel in 'Radio Mapping. In there, you have to select the 'RadioWebStream Card... ' first at the right hand side at the top.
    Then you should see the radio stations that are available - if you have created them - and you have to select them and bring them to the right hand screen so they change from available to mapped.

    Hope this helps

    EDIT: in my case, the newly created channel goes automatically to the 'All Channels' group so you should be able to start that way and if you have more radio stations and want to sort them into extra groups, you just create these groups and by right clicking on a station, you can add them to an existing group or in the process, create a new group.
